Solution for 25y^2-46+21= equation:


Simplifying
25y2 + -46 + 21 = 0

Reorder the terms:
-46 + 21 + 25y2 = 0

Combine like terms: -46 + 21 = -25
-25 + 25y2 = 0

Solving
-25 + 25y2 = 0

Solving for variable 'y'.

Move all terms containing y to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'25' to each side of the equation.
-25 + 25 + 25y2 = 0 + 25

Combine like terms: -25 + 25 = 0
0 + 25y2 = 0 + 25
25y2 = 0 + 25

Combine like terms: 0 + 25 = 25
25y2 = 25

Divide each side by '25'.
y2 = 1

Simplifying
y2 = 1

Take the square root of each side:
y = {-1, 1}
